Transaction e8a56fd1739622cf613c6a18827f7cb5e2f3a0649c44201182420c0a41f7ff72
1 Input
1 Output
-
e8a56fd1739622cf613c6a18827f7cb5e2f3a0649c44201182420c0a41f7ff72:0
- value
- 3709698
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9fb068a8b6d16e1843c0514bda066361d3439527 OP_EQUAL
- address
- 3GFNh9MKoeqdiSN3QG7hJ6oBfhN3SM8eeA